Stir-fried noodles. If not done properly, it can result in "sticking" the noodles, clumping together or sticking to vegetables and meat. One key point of stir-fried noodles is to ensure that the noodles are separated before cooking. For example, you can first put the noodles into a large colander and then submerge it in boiling water. Gently shake the colander for several minutes until the noodles separate. Then, add oil to a wok or pan and heat it up until the oil is hot. Pour in the noodles and stir-fry until cooked; this prevents the noodles from sticking to the pan.
